The rundown depends on 5 million spilled passwords, and right around 4% of hacked clients utilized "123456" as their secret word of decision while over 10% utilized another from the rundown.
Most had a solitary word watchword, which is a blessing from heaven for any programmer arranging a snappy and viable lexicon assault. Utilizing this strategy, a programmer puts on a show to be the client and tries to sign into their record, utilizing a foreordained arrangement of words or expressions from a rundown called "lexicon".
Visit utilization likewise applies to another gathering of passwords on the rundown: groupings. "123456", "qwerty" or "zaq1zaq1" are key successions, which implies the utilized images are close to each other on the physical console. This sort of passwords is another lexicon top choice, but on the other hand is powerless to a savage power assault. This strategy is like a word reference assault, since it additionally occurs on the login screen, however as opposed to utilizing instant records, a programmer utilizes an uncommon calculation which endeavors to enter diverse character mixes until the point when a watchword coordinate is found (i.e. assailant will have a go at utilizing "1234", at that point "12345", and so on.).
